How Much Does an Associate in Homeland Security, Law Enforcement & Firefighting from Keiser University - Ft Lauderdale Cost?

$21,008 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Keiser University - Ft Lauderdale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at Keiser University - Ft Lauderdale was $825 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In StateOut of State
Tuition$19,808$19,808
Fees$1,200$1,200
Books and Supplies$2,000$2,000

Keiser University - Ft Lauderdale Associate Student Diversity for Homeland Security, Law Enforcement & Firefighting

119 Associate Degrees Awarded
49.6% Women
52.9%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
There were 119 associate degrees in homeland security, law enforcement and firefighting awarded during the 2019-2020 academic year. Information about those students is shown below.

Male-to-Female Ratio

Women made up around 49.6% of the homeland security, law enforcement and firefighting students who took home an associate degree in 2019-2020. This is higher than the nationwide number of 46.0%.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Racial-ethnic minority graduates* made up 52.9% of the homeland security, law enforcement and firefighting associate degrees at Keiser University - Ft Lauderdale in 2019-2020. This is about the same as the nationwide number of 52%.

Associate in Homeland Security, Law Enforcement & Firefighting Focus Areas at Keiser University - Ft Lauderdale

Homeland Security, Law Enforcement & Firefighting students may decide to major in one of the following focus areas.

Focus AreaAnnual Graduates
Criminal Justice & Corrections65
Fire Protection13
Homeland Security12
Security Science and Technology29
